ELISSA DOYLE

 
 

Elissa Doyle is the Chief Communications Officer and Head of ESG Engagement for Third Point LLC, an SEC-registered investment manager with $14 billion in assets. As CCO and a member of the firm’s governance team, Ms. Doyle leads Third Point’s communications strategies, including coordinating the firm’s activist-shareholder campaigns. As Head of ESG Engagement, she serves as a liaison on investor stewardship issues to fellow public markets investors and is also responsible for incorporating environmental, social, and governance programs within Third Point. Ms. Doyle joined Third Point as Head of Communications in 2007 and from 2009-2019 was also responsible for leading the firm’s Investor Relations and Marketing efforts.

Before coming to Third Point, Ms. Doyle was an associate at Skadden, Arps, Slate, Meagher & Flom, LLP, specializing in complex securities litigation. Prior to Skadden, she was a reporter for Newsweek and Bloomberg News. In 2009, Ms. Doyle worked alongside the Obama Administration’s Transition Team on the confirmation process for the chairman of a major financial regulatory agency. Ms. Doyle graduated with a J.D. from Harvard Law School in 2002, and earned a B.A. cum laude from Princeton University in 1998.

Elissa is a member of the Leadership Council of Robin Hood, New York City’s leading poverty-fighting non-profit, where she focuses on early childhood education initiatives. She is also a member of Leadership Now Project, an organization of centrist business leaders dedicated to preserving and protecting our democracy.
